
body      { font-size: 10pt;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if; background-image: none; background-repeat: no-repeat; background-attachment: fixed; background-position: 200px center }
p   { font-size: 10pt;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if }
td    { font-size: 10pt;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if }
.tablelines   { border-right: 0.5pt dashed #b0e0e6; border-bottom: 0.5pt dashed #b0e0e6; border-left: 0.5pt dashed #b0e0e6 }
h1 { color: #09c; font-size: 2em; font-weight: bold; margin: 0.67em 0 }
h2 { color: #39c; font-size: 1.5em; font-weight: bold; margin: 0.83em 0 }
h3  { color: #9c6; font-size: 14pt; font-weight: bold; margin: 1em 0 }
.toc_link_bold { color: #39c; font-size: 12pt; font-variant: small-caps; font-weight: bold; text-decoration: underline }
.toc_bold { color: #39c; font-size: 12pt;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if; font-variant: small-caps; font-weight: bold; text-decoration: none }
.greenbold_smallcap { color: #9c6; font-size: 12pt; font-family: Georgia, "Times New Roman", Times, serif; font-variant: small-caps; font-weight: bold; font-stretch: ultra-condensed }
.bluebold_smallcap { color: #39c; font-size: 12pt; font-family: Georgia, "Times New Roman", Times, serif; font-variant: small-caps; font-weight: bold; font-stretch: ultra-condensed }
.biggest greenbold_smallcap { color: #9c6; font-size: 18pt; font-family: Georgia, "Times New Roman", Times, serif; font-variant: small-caps; font-weight: bold; font-stretch: ultra-condensed }
.biggreenbold_smallcap1 { color: #9c6; font-size: 14pt; font-family: Georgia, "Times New Roman", Times, serif; font-variant: small-caps; font-weight: bold; font-stretch: ultra-condensed }
.bigbluebold_smallcap { color: #39c; font-size: 14pt; font-family: Georgia, "Times New Roman", Times, serif; font-variant: small-caps; font-weight: bold; font-stretch: ultra-condensed }
.biggestwhitebold_smallcap { color: #fff; font-size: 18pt; font-family: Georgia, "Times New Roman", Times, serif; font-variant: small-caps; font-weight: bold; font-stretch: ultra-condensed }
.fineprint { font-size: 8pt;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if; font-style: normal; font-weight: lighter }
.bold_tealblue { color: #39c; font-weight: bold }
.bold_green { color: #9c6; font-weight: bold }
.bold_lightblue { color: #9cf; font-weight: bold }
.bold_white { color: #fff; font-weight: bold }
a { color: blue; text-decoration: none }
a:hover { text-decoration: underline }
.fineprint { font-size: 8pt }
.strikethrough { text-decoration: line-through }
.smallcap-bold-only { font-size: small; font-weight: bold; font-variant: small-caps; }
.tight-packed_list { line-height: 10pt; margin: 0 0 0 -20px; padding: 0 0 0; border-width: 0; list-style-position: outside; display: list-item; }
th { font-size: 10pt; }
